From 4a35492fe034212be905da82c6224d10739d2fae Mon Sep 17 00:00:00 2001 From: sachaaaaa Date: Mon, 26 Aug 2019 11:16:30 +1000 Subject: [PATCH] Fix main header being redrawn every 100ms --- ts/components/MainHeader.tsx |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/ts/components/MainHeader.tsx b/ts/components/MainHeader.tsx index 946077894..727145c2c 100644 --- a/ts/components/MainHeader.tsx +++ b/ts/components/MainHeader.tsx @@ -88,7 +88,9 @@ export class MainHeader extends React.Component { setInterval(() => { const clipboardText = clipboard.readText(); - this.setState({ clipboardText }); + if (this.state.clipboardText !== clipboardText) { + this.setState({ clipboardText }); + } }, 100); }